Abelia belongs to the family Caprifoliaceae and Poinsettia belongs to the family Euphorbiaceae.

Also, when you compare Abelia and Poinsettia, other factors should also be taken into considerations like order, subfamilies, tribe, clade etc. First plant's genus is Abelia and other plant's genus is Euphorbia. Abelia tribe is Not Available and Poinsettia tribe is Not Available. Abelia clade is Angiosperms, Asterids and Eudicots and order is Dipsacales whereas Poinsettia clade is Angiosperms, Eudicots and Rosids and order is Malpighiales. Every plant have subfamilies.
